When enhancing an image with AI, the biggest challenge is improving quality without accidentally changing the person’s face. Many AI tools tend to regenerate facial features, alter skin tone, or modify expressions if the prompt is too generic. The best approach is to use a detailed enhancement prompt that prioritizes identity preservation while focusing only on image quality improvements.

Here is a professional AI image enhancement prompt that works well across tools like ChatGPT, Gemini, Midjourney editing, Leonardo AI, and other image restoration platforms:

"Transform this image into ultra-high-resolution 8K quality while preserving the subject's exact identity and appearance. Maintain 100% facial accuracy, including face shape, eyes, eyebrows, nose, lips, skin tone, hairstyle, expression, and all unique characteristics. Do not modify, beautify, age, de-age, or reinterpret the person in any way.

Enhance overall image quality by increasing sharpness, detail, dynamic range, texture fidelity, and color accuracy. Restore fine facial details such as skin pores, natural hair strands, eyelashes, and realistic skin texture. Remove blur, noise, pixelation, compression artifacts, and low-resolution defects while preserving a natural photographic look.

Improve lighting balance, contrast, shadow recovery, highlight detail, and depth without altering the original composition. Keep clothing, accessories, body proportions, hand structure, posture, and background elements identical to the source image. Avoid artificial filters, excessive skin smoothing, unrealistic HDR effects, or over-processing.

Apply professional camera-quality enhancement, realistic texture reconstruction, natural color grading, and optical clarity. The final result should resemble a high-end DSLR or mirrorless camera photograph, maintaining authenticity while achieving maximum photorealistic detail, ultra-clean quality, and true-to-life realism."

This type of prompt is effective because it clearly separates identity preservation from quality enhancement. By repeatedly instructing the AI to keep facial features, expressions, colors, and composition unchanged, you significantly reduce the risk of face alterations while still achieving a sharper, cleaner, and more professional-looking image.

If you want to improve a blurry or low-quality image using AI tools like OpenAI ChatGPT, Google Gemini, or other AI image enhancers, the best method is using a highly detailed AI image promt that tells the AI to preserve the original identity, face structure, skin tone, body shape, clothing, and colors while only improving sharpness and image quality.

Many users accidentally generate completely different faces because their ai promts are too short or unclear. A professional AI art promt should specifically instruct the AI not to modify identity details while improving resolution, texture, lighting balance, and clarity.

Here is a fully copy-paste detailed promt for AI image enhancement and ultra realistic quality improvement:

“Enhance this uploaded image into ultra high-definition 8K quality while preserving 100% original identity and appearance of the person. Do not change the face structure, facial features, hairstyle, skin tone, body shape, body proportions, eye color, clothing style, background composition, or original colors. Keep the exact same person and overall image composition as the uploaded photo. Only improve image quality, sharpness, texture details, lighting balance, facial clarity, skin texture realism, and resolution. Remove blur, pixelation, compression artifacts, noise, overexposure, underexposure, and camera distortion while maintaining natural realism. Improve focus and clarity of eyes, hair strands, fabric texture, and small details without making the image look artificial or overprocessed. Maintain realistic human skin texture and natural lighting. Do not beautify excessively and do not add extra makeup, accessories, or unrealistic filters. Preserve original emotions and facial expressions exactly as they appear in the uploaded image. Increase dynamic range, color accuracy, shadow detail, and highlight balance naturally. Apply professional DSLR photography enhancement, cinematic detail optimization, realistic depth enhancement, and ultra realistic texture recovery while keeping the original raw image authentic. Ensure the final image looks like a professionally captured high-resolution photograph from an expensive camera without changing the person’s real appearance in any way. Keep background objects, hand structure, body posture, and clothing identical to the original uploaded image. Final output should be ultra clear, highly detailed, photorealistic, natural-looking, noise-free, sharp, and realistic 8K quality.”

This promt for AI tools works efficiently because it repeatedly tells the AI system to preserve identity and only enhance image quality. Repeating preservation instructions reduces the chances of face swapping, body modification, or color changes.

For even better results:

  • Upload the highest available original image
  • Avoid heavily filtered photos
  • Use clear front-facing images when possible
  • Generate 2–3 variations and select the most realistic one
  • Use AI tools that support image enhancement instead of full image generation

This type of detailed ai image promt is commonly used by professional AI editors to upscale old photos, improve mobile camera images, and restore blurry pictures while keeping the person completely natural and authentic.
